diff options
author | Ryan Lortie <desrt@desrt.ca> | 2012-11-09 13:20:15 -0500 |
---|---|---|
committer | Ryan Lortie <desrt@desrt.ca> | 2012-11-09 13:20:15 -0500 |
commit | 68135f2c31529309faa6bc2e8faa7f7712fe6fa2 (patch) | |
tree | 4c7e18dd9713eecc22a291a45e40f8970f831eda /engine | |
parent | 8e04a32f9ead35e5c73148a529014076910dd3d1 (diff) | |
download | dconf-68135f2c31529309faa6bc2e8faa7f7712fe6fa2.tar.gz |
adjust to new gvdb APIs
Diffstat (limited to 'engine')
-rw-r--r-- | engine/dconf-engine-source.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/engine/dconf-engine-source.c b/engine/dconf-engine-source.c index 2fe58f4..4eb7faa 100644 --- a/engine/dconf-engine-source.c +++ b/engine/dconf-engine-source.c @@ -28,10 +28,10 @@ void dconf_engine_source_free (DConfEngineSource *source) { if (source->values) - gvdb_table_unref (source->values); + gvdb_table_free (source->values); if (source->locks) - gvdb_table_unref (source->locks); + gvdb_table_free (source->locks); source->vtable->finalize (source); g_free (source->bus_name); @@ -51,8 +51,8 @@ dconf_engine_source_refresh (DConfEngineSource *source) /* Record if we had a gvdb before or not. */ was_open = source->values != NULL; - g_clear_pointer (&source->values, gvdb_table_unref); - g_clear_pointer (&source->locks, gvdb_table_unref); + g_clear_pointer (&source->values, gvdb_table_free); + g_clear_pointer (&source->locks, gvdb_table_free); source->values = source->vtable->reopen (source); if (source->values) |